1) Persian Catalogue Sequence Number 843

Contents

Summary of Contents: This work is, in fact, a fatwa treatise on the provisions of cleanliness and prayers, with some very brief references to the reasons. It is presented in several books, containing principles and topics for Persian-speaking followers, for the use of the public, and in a fatwa style. The book has two 'techniques', the first to include several topics and the second to include two article, the first article containing 17 chapters.
ff. 1b-139b
Language(s): Arabic

Islamic jurisprudence

Incipit: بسمله، حمدله، اما بعد چنین گوید اقل عبادالله ابوالقاسم بن الحسن الجیلانی این چند کلمه‌ایست در بیان مسائل عبادات حسب‌الاقتضای جماعتی از برادران دینی مرقوم قلم شکسته رقم میگردد و آنرا مسمی کردیم بمرشد العوام بچند کتاب. کتاب الصلوه چون نماز افضل اعمال دینیه است…
Explicit: … میفرماید خدای تبارک و تعالی من روا داشتم شهادت شما را و آمرزیدم برای او آنچه را میدانم از جمله چیزها که شما نمی‌دانید و بنابراین قبل از مردن و بعد از مردن هر دو می توان نوشت. تمام شد. اللهم اغفر… یا الرحم الراحمین.
Colophon: کتبه ابن میر نظام الرضوی. ختم هذا الکتاب در یوم الثلثا سیزدهم شهر شوال المکرم سنه ۱۲۲۵.

2) Persian Catalogue Sequence Number 70

Contents

Summary of Contents: This copy includes an introduction, and various parts and chapters which deal with explanatory and affirmative topics, giving an account of the principles of the religion of Islam, and two religious principles of the Shiite faith.
ff. 139b-234b
Language(s): Persian

Principles of Islamic jurisprudence

Incipit: بسمله، حمدله، امّا بعد چنین گوید اقل عباد الله ابوالقاسم ابن الحسن الجیلانی که این چند کلمه‌ای است در اصول… و این مشتمل است بر مقدمه و چند باب مقدمه بدان که اصول دین سه چیز است…
Explicit: … بنا بر اقوی و مختص امام است و در زمان غیبت مقتضی اخبار اینست …||
